Parliament pleased with 10th straight clean audit but warns it will struggle to pay staff salaries in next few years
  • Parliament in Cape Town is facing financial challenges despite receiving help from the Treasury to pay staff salaries, with a budget of R3.4 billion that is not enough to meet its responsibilities.
  • The institution achieved a tenth consecutive clean audit, but it needs a more sustainable funding model to support its constitutional functions in a country with fiscal challenges.
